District Overview
Located at 110 West St N in Elgin, North Dakota, the Elgin-New Leipzig 49 School District serves as an essential educational cornerstone within its rural remote community. Operating as an open, traditional public school system across two operational schools, the district offers a comprehensive educational continuum spanning from pre-kindergarten through 12th grade. During the 2024–2025 school year, Elgin-New Leipzig educates a close-knit student body of 168 enrolled students. This manageable student population allows the district to maintain small class sizes across all grade levels, fostering a personalized, supportive environment where students from early childhood to high school graduation receive targeted academic instruction and community-rooted guidance.
To support its student body and maintain smooth daily operations, the district leverages a substantial staffing infrastructure relative to its size. The instructional environment is led by approximately 36 full-time equivalent teachers alongside more than 5 instructional aides, ensuring low student-to-teacher ratios and dedicated classroom support. Additionally, roughly 46 support staff members contribute to administrative, operational, and student service functions, bringing the district's total workforce to nearly 88 full-time equivalent positions.
